Bug #4119: about encoding convertion
http://redmine.ruby-lang.org/issues/show/4119

Author: jason joo
Status: Open, Priority: Normal
Category: M17N, Target version: 1.9.2
ruby -v: ruby 1.9.2p0 (2010-08-18) [i386-mingw32]

test script:


#encoding: gbk
p "asdf".encode('utf-8')
p "的".encode('utf-8')
p " ".encode('utf-8')
p "\xa3\xa0".encode('utf-8')

output:

"asdf"
"\u7684"
"\u3000"
D:/doc/Ruby Projects/Arachno Default/test.rb:5:in `encode': "\xA3\xA0" from GBK
to UTF-8 (Encoding::UndefinedConversionError)
        from D:/doc/Ruby Projects/Arachno Default/test.rb:5:in `<main>'


"\xA3\xA0" is a correct gbk encoding but it seemed invalid in utf-8 ?
